Abstract: Heavy metal ion pollution poses severe risks for human health and the environment, so the development of an effective method for detecting heavy-metal ions remains a serious task. Although fluorescence detection of metal ions has been reported, there are few studies on multifunctional fluorescent probes. In this paper, we synthesized a luminescent coordination compound, [Zn(OOCC6 F5 )(H2 O)(C12 H8 N2 )2 ](OOCC6 F5 ) (1 ), and the fluorescence sensing results exhibited that compound 1 is a multifunctional luminescent probe for detecting Fe 3+, Cu 2+, Ni 2+ and CrO4 2− ions by fluorescence quenching. Luminescence studies demonstrated that compound 1 can rapidly detect Fe 3+, Cu 2+, Ni 2+ and CrO4 2− ions with excellent selectivity and sensitivity, where the quenching efficiencies K sv (Fe 3+ : 4.99 × 10 5 M −1 ; Cu 2+ : 1.50 × 10 5 M −1 ; Ni 2+ : 2.68 × 10 4 M −1 ; CrO4 2− : 2.03 × 10 5 M −1 ) and detection limits (Fe 3+ : 0.240 μM; Cu 2+ : 0.287 μM; Ni 2+ : 0.491 μM; CrO4 2− : 0.388 μM) are regarded as being excellent values for a coordination compound sensor detecting Fe 3+, Cu 2+, Ni 2+ and CrO4 2− ions. We anticipate that a simple and low-cost detection method utilizing compound 1 could be employed to monitor human health and help solve environmental pollution. … (more)
